Foros del Web » Creando para Internet » CSS »

posicionamiento de div

Estas en el tema de posicionamiento de div en el foro de CSS en Foros del Web. Hola, La idea es hacer lo siguiente Código HTML: <table width= "200" border= "1" > <tr> <td> &nbsp; </td> <td> &nbsp; </td> <td> &nbsp; </td> ...
  #1 (permalink)  
Antiguo 10/06/2009, 05:02
 
Fecha de Ingreso: enero-2005
Ubicación: Barcelona
Mensajes: 1.473
Antigüedad: 19 años, 3 meses
Puntos: 10
posicionamiento de div

Hola,

La idea es hacer lo siguiente

Código HTML:
<table width="200" border="1">
  <tr>
    <td>&nbsp;</td>
    <td>&nbsp;</td>
    <td>&nbsp;</td>
  </tr>
  <tr>
    <td>&nbsp;</td>
    <td>&nbsp;</td>
    <td>&nbsp;</td>
  </tr>
  <tr>
    <td>&nbsp;</td>
    <td>&nbsp;</td>
    <td>&nbsp;</td>
  </tr>
</table> 
pero con div. el problema lo tengo al meter el objeto en el contenedor que hay unos q me salen de rango.

tengo el siguiente css
Código HTML:
#contenido {
margin:0 auto 0 auto;
width:773px;
background-image:url(../img/fondo2.gif);
background-repeat:repeat-y;
}

#cos {
margin:10px 40px 40px 40px;
min-height:400px;
} 

#cont-tendes {
	width:642px;
	margin:auto;
}

#tenda{
	padding:0;
	width:200px;
	float:left;
	background:transparent;
	height:auto;
	border:solid black 1px;
	margin-right:10px;
}
#menu-inf {
border-top:1px solid #333333;
width:736px;
margin-left:19px;
text-align:center;
padding:8px 0 8px 0;
margin-top:0;
}
y mi codigo de pagina es:

Código HTML:
<div id="contenido">
    <div id="cabecera">
        <a href="web/index.php"><img src="img/logo.gif" alt="" /></a>
    </div>
    
    <div id="menu" align="center">
        <a href="index.php">Inici</a>
        <img src="img/sep-menu2.jpg" alt="" />
        <a href="quisom.php">Qui som</a>
        <img src="img/sep-menu2.jpg" alt="" />
        <a href="productes.php">Productes</a>
        <img src="img/sep-menu2.jpg" alt="" />
        <a href="tendes.php">Tendes</a>
        <img src="img/sep-menu2.jpg" alt="" />
        <a href="contacte.php">Contacte</a>
    </div>
		
	<div id="cos"> 
 
	<div id="titol">Les nostres Botigues: </div> 
 

    
        <div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>

<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
<div id="tenda">
        <strong>tienda</strong> 
        <br> 
            C/ XXXXXXXX<br />
          XXXXXXXXX<br />
          XXXXXX<br />   
        </div>
</div>
</div>
<div id="menu-inf">
		<a href="index.php">Inici</a>
		&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;
		<a href="quisom.php">Qui som</a>
		&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;
		<a href="productes.php">Productes</a>
		&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;
		<a href="tendes.php">Tendes</a>
		&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;
		<a href="contacte.php">Contacte</a>
	</div> 

</div> 
<div id="bottom"> 
 
</div> 
el problema lo tengo q la ultima linia de tiendas se me sale de rango y no me queda dentro de la capa 'cos' sino q se sobrepone y me tapa la capa 'menu-inf'
__________________
"Cada hombre es el hijo de su propio trabajo"
Miguel de Cervantes Saavedra
"La experiencia es algo que no consigues hasta justo depués de necesitarla"
Laurence Olivier
  #2 (permalink)  
Antiguo 10/06/2009, 05:12
Colaborador
 
Fecha de Ingreso: junio-2007
Mensajes: 5.798
Antigüedad: 16 años, 10 meses
Puntos: 539
Respuesta: posicionamiento de div

Hola Sergi
Las cajas "flotadas" no hacen crecer a su contenedor (padre) porque se sacan del flujo del html.

Así que añade al padre de .tienda (creo que es #cos) la propiedad "overflow:auto"
__________________
Por una web con mucho estilo
+++ CUENTA ABANDONADA. ¿la quieres? +++
  #3 (permalink)  
Antiguo 10/06/2009, 05:15
 
Fecha de Ingreso: enero-2005
Ubicación: Barcelona
Mensajes: 1.473
Antigüedad: 19 años, 3 meses
Puntos: 10
Respuesta: posicionamiento de div

Cita:
Iniciado por kseso? Ver Mensaje
Hola Sergi
Las cajas "flotadas" no hacen crecer a su contenedor (padre) porque se sacan del flujo del html.

Así que añade al padre de .tienda (creo que es #cos) la propiedad "overflow:auto"


perfect!!!! mucha gracias!!!
__________________
"Cada hombre es el hijo de su propio trabajo"
Miguel de Cervantes Saavedra
"La experiencia es algo que no consigues hasta justo depués de necesitarla"
Laurence Olivier
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 18:18.